SE13 7LS is a residential postcode in Greenwich. It was first introduced in February 2015.
The most common council tax band is C.
Residential buildings are primarily terraced (including end-terrace). Domestic properties are mostly flats and houses.
Residential buildings were typically constructed between 1983 and 1990.
Domestic properties are predominantly privately rented.
The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ating is C.
SE13 7LS is in the London trav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Greenwich Teaching Primary Care Trust.
